Directions
- In a large pot, melt the butter over low heat.
- Add the mini marshmallows and stir continuously until they are completely melted and smooth.
- Optional: Stir in a splash of vanilla extract and a pinch of salt for added flavor.
- Remove the pot from heat and immediately stir in the rice cereal until evenly coated.
- Press the mixture into a greased 9×13-inch pan using a spatula or wax paper to flatten it evenly.
- Let the bars cool at room temperature for about 30 minutes.
- Cut into squares and serve.

Variations
- Chocolate drizzle: Drizzle melted chocolate over the top for a sweet finish.
- Add candy: Mix in M&Ms, sprinkles, or mini chocolate chips before pressing into the pan.
- Peanut butter twist: Stir in a few tablespoons of peanut butter with the melted marshmallows.
- Use flavored marshmallows: Try strawberry or chocolate-flavored marshmallows for a fun twist.
- Holiday themed: Add food coloring or seasonal candies for festive variations.
Storage/Reheating
Store Rice Krispy Bars in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
To keep them soft, store them with a slice of bread in the container.
They can be refrigerated to last longer but may become firmer.
Avoid microwaving to reheat, as they may melt or lose their texture.
FAQs
Can I use large marshmallows instead of mini ones?
Yes, just make sure to measure by weight and melt them thoroughly.
How do I keep Rice Krispy Bars from sticking to the pan?
Grease the pan with butter or use parchment paper for easy removal.
Why are my bars hard?
Overheating the marshmallows or pressing the mixture too firmly into the pan can cause them to become hard.
Can I freeze Rice Krispy Bars?
Yes, wrap them tightly in plastic and freeze for up to 2 months. Thaw at room temperature.
Are they gluten-free?
Rice Krispies cereal is not certified gluten-free, but you can use a certified gluten-free puffed rice cereal.
Can I make them vegan?
Yes, use vegan marshmallows and plant-based butter alternatives.
How long do they stay fresh?
They are best eaten within 3 days but can last up to 5 days if stored properly.
Can I add protein powder?
Yes, mix in a scoop of your favorite protein powder with the cereal before combining.
Do I need to refrigerate Rice Krispy Bars?
No, room temperature is fine unless you prefer a firmer texture.
Can I make them in the microwave?
Yes, melt the butter and marshmallows in a microwave-safe bowl in 30-second intervals, stirring in between.

Rice Krispy Bars
- Total Time: 40 minutes
- Yield: 16 bars
- Diet: Vegetarian
Description
Rice Krispy Bars are classic no-bake treats made with crispy rice cereal, melted marshmallows, and butter. Chewy, sweet, and crunchy, they’re perfect for parties, lunchboxes, or a quick nostalgic dessert.
Ingredients
- 6 cups Rice Krispies cereal (or any puffed rice cereal)
- 10 oz mini marshmallows (about 5 1/2 cups)
- 3 tbsp unsalted butter
- Optional: 1 tsp vanilla extract
- Optional: pinch of salt
Instructions
- In a large pot, melt the butter over low heat.
- Add mini marshmallows and stir constantly until fully melted and smooth.
- Optional: stir in vanilla extract and a pinch of salt for enhanced flavor.
- Remove from heat and immediately stir in the Rice Krispies cereal until evenly coated.
- Press mixture into a greased 9×13-inch pan using a spatula or wax paper to flatten evenly.
- Let cool at room temperature for about 30 minutes.
- Cut into squares and serve.
Notes
- Use parchment paper for easy removal and less mess.
- Don’t press too hard when forming the bars—this helps keep them soft and chewy.
- Add mix-ins like chocolate chips, candy, or sprinkles before pressing into the pan.
- For a twist, drizzle with melted chocolate or top with a peanut butter swirl.
